Tangerang. The Tangerang City Election Commission (KPU Tangerang) will hold its first debate for mayoral and deputy mayoral candidates on Wednesday. The debate will take place at 7:00 p.m. at the Bidakara Hotel in South Jakarta and will be broadcast live on BTV.

Three candidate pairs will take the stage: Faldo Maldini-Mohammad Fadhlin Akbar (Candidate Pair 1), Ahmad Ammarullah-Mohamad Bonnie Mufidjar (Candidate Pair 2), and Sachrudin-Maryono (Candidate Pair 3).

Yudistira Prasasta, Head of Voter Education, Public Participation, and Human Resources at KPU Tangerang, stated that the debate will focus on welfare, public services, and the alignment of Tangerang’s programs with central government policies.

Five panelists from universities in Tangerang and Jakarta will present questions during the debate, though their identities have not yet been disclosed.

ADVERTISEMENT

“There are five panelists from academic institutions: Sheikh Yusuf Islamic University (UNIS) in Tangerang, Jakarta State University (UNJ), STISNU Tangerang, UII, and Supertek Indonesia University. One panelist will be from the religious community,” Yudistira said.

The debate will consist of five segments. In the first, each candidate pair will present their programs. The second will feature questions from the panelists, while the third segment will involve randomized questions.

The fourth segment will allow candidates to ask questions of their opponents, and the final segment will feature closing statements from each pair.

Yudistira emphasized that the debate is a key opportunity for Tangerang residents to assess their options for the next five years. He also announced that the second debate is scheduled for November 14.

“The goal is for voters to understand the candidates' vision, ideas, and work programs, allowing them to make informed decisions,” he said.

“We hope this debate will boost public engagement and increase voter participation, from first-time voters and millennials to adults and seniors,” Yudistira added.
